Charity Backfires: Homeless Woman Charged After Alleged Assault
A heartbreaking story from Newport: a homeless woman was charged after she allegedly assaulted a woman who took her in.

NEWPORT, RI — Kassandra C. Winters, 31, is being charged with Disorderly Conduct and Simple Assault or Battery after police were called to a Pond Avenue apartment on Sunday night. According to the arrest report, a caller complained about an assault and accused Winters. Police went to the apartment. The alleged victim said she did not want to press charges. She said she had invited Winters to stay over in her home because she felt sorry for Winters, who is homeless.
However, the victim also invited a couple over to visit. While they were there, Winters went outside to smoke a cigarette. But one of the guests objected to the cigarette and went outside to tell Winters she was smoking too close to the building. An argument started and continued inside. There was a scuffle inside the apartment. The victim alleged she was shoved. Police charged Winters with two misdemeanors.
